This collection focuses on the transformative integration of additive manufacturing and inverse problem-solving within intelligent manufacturing.
Additive manufacturing, which is known for creating intricate geometries and minimizing material waste, has revolutionized traditional manufacturing. Coupled with inverse problem-solving techniques, it enables the optimization of material distribution, structural integrity, and functional performance, facilitating the design of highly efficient and customized components. Inverse problem-solving identifies optimal design parameters and manufacturing strategies based on desired outcomes, ensuring precision in evaluating material behavior, structural performance, and thermal properties.
The convergence of these technologies enhances innovation, efficiency, and cost-effectiveness, with applications spanning the aerospace and automotive industries, biomedical devices, and energy systems.
